Battle scars, we all have some internally and externally. Some of the “scars” may be buried, suppressed, or repressed. We push it aside to get through our days until we realize our scars starts to slip into our daily lives and affect our relationships, careers, or academics. We see the scars as weakness however, the scars show ours strengths and resilience. I believe every person has the potential to heal and grow into who they want to become. The healing process starts with a safe and therapeutic environment to help the person make the choice towards change, to peel back the band-aid to sit with the discomfort, and encourage self-compassion in order to challenge the individual to make a positive change in their life.
I am a licensed Marriage and Family therapist and have been working with individuals, children, adolescents, and families since 2015 with a variety of issues ranging from disruption in the living situation, family system, to traumatic experiences. I am trained and certified in Trauma-Focused Cognitive Behavioral Therapy to help individuals process and overcome their painful traumatic experiences. I also utilize Experiential Family Therapy, Solution-Focused, Cognitive Behavioral Therapy, and Attachment Based therapy to adjust my lens to the individuals, children, adolescents, or family needs.
I believe in empowering the individual to voice their experiences and needs in order to facilitate positive change and optimal therapeutic experience.
